Junta Convoy to Ann Headquarters Ambushed, 9 Soldiers Killed

A junta convoy en route to the Western Regional Military Command (WRMC) headquarters in Ann, Rakhine State, was ambushed, resulting in nine fatalities and around ten injuries, according to a statement released today by the People’s Revolutionary Alliance (PRA – Magway).

The ambush occurred on November 20 at around 4 p.m., approximately 1,000 meters east of Gote Gyi Village in Ngaphe Township, Magway Region. Reports indicate the convoy comprised around 40 personnel, including troops from the No. 905 Artillery Battalion and military trainees.

The PRA – Magway stated that the attack was part of a preemptive operation aimed at disrupting junta control over the Ann-Padan Road. This route is strategically significant, connecting Rakhine State with Magway Region.

On November 5, three resistance groups jointly attacked two junta outposts along the same Ann-Padan route, reportedly killing about ten soldiers.
